Know all Men by these Presents That I Mary Greene< no role > of
Chiswick in the County of Middlesex Spinster for
divers good Causes and Considerations me hereto moving

have Remised Released and for ever quitt claimed and by these Presents
do Remise Release and for ever quitt claime unto Joseph
Denniwith
< no role > of the same Place Maker his
Heirs Executors and administrators all and all
Manner of action and actions Cause and Causes of action Suits Bills
Bonds Writings Obligatory Dues Duties Accompts Sum and
Sums of Money Judgement Executions Extents Insu [..] Quarrells Controversies
Trespasses Damages and Demands Whatsoever both in Law and Equity
or otherwise howsoever which against the said Joseph Bransworth< no role >

I ever had and which I myHeirs
Executors or administrators shall of may hereafter have claim challenge
or demand for or by reason or Means of any Matter Cause or Thing
Whatsoever from the beginning of the World unto the day of the date of the
Presents In Witness whereof I have hereunto sett in Hand and [..]
the Sixth Day of September in the fourteenth Year
of the Regin of our sovereign Lord George the third
by the Grace of God Great Britain France and Ireland King
Defender of the Faith and in the Year of our Lord One Thousand Seven
Hundred and Seventy four

Sealed and Delivered being first
duly Stampt in the Presence of}
